Distance From Walker Airport to Logan International Airport

The distance from Walker Airport () to Logan International Airport (BOS) is 743 miles or 1196 kilometers or 646 nautical miles.

Why should you arrive 3 hours before international flight? Flyers who are traveling to an international destination should arrive at the airport earlier than domestic flyers. This is because international flights can have additional check-in requirements, like passport verification, that need to be completed before you receive your boarding pass.
